2-Hydroxy-2-Methyl-Phenyl-Propane-1-one (PI-1173)

2-Hydroxy-2-Methyl-Phenyl-Propane-1-one, also known as PI-1173, is a photoinitiator widely used in UV-curable coatings, inks, and adhesives. It offers efficient curing properties and is preferred for its low yellowing tendency.

CAS Number

7473-98-5

INCI Name

-

HS Code

2914.70.00

Molecular Formula

C10H12O2

About 2-Hydroxy-2-Methyl-Phenyl-Propane-1-one (PI-1173)

2-Hydroxy-2-Methyl-Phenyl-Propane-1-one, commonly referred to as PI-1173, is a highly effective photoinitiator used in the formulation of UV-curable systems. Its ability to initiate polymerization under UV light makes it indispensable in industries such as coatings, inks, and adhesives. Known for its low yellowing tendency, PI-1173 ensures the aesthetic and functional integrity of the final product.


With a strong presence in North America and beyond, PI-1173 is a preferred choice for manufacturers seeking reliable and efficient curing solutions. Its versatility and performance make it a staple in the production of high-quality UV-curable products.


Manufacturing Process of 2-Hydroxy-2-Methyl-Phenyl-Propane-1-one

The production of 2-Hydroxy-2-Methyl-Phenyl-Propane-1-one involves the reaction of acetophenone with formaldehyde under controlled conditions. This process is optimized to achieve high purity levels, which are critical for its effectiveness as a photoinitiator. Packaging & Logistics

2-Hydroxy-2-Methyl-Phenyl-Propane-1-one is available in 25 kg HDPE drums and 200 kg GI drums, designed to ensure safe transport and storage. Proper packaging is crucial to maintain the chemical's integrity during transit.

Safety & Handling

When handling 2-Hydroxy-2-Methyl-Phenyl-Propane-1-one, it is essential to use appropriate personal protective equipment, including gloves and goggles. The chemical should be stored in a cool, dry place away from incompatible substances.


It is listed on the TSCA inventory, ensuring compliance with regulatory standards. For detailed safety information, refer to the Safety Data Sheet provided by Elchemy.

What is the shelf life of 2-Hydroxy-2-Methyl-Phenyl-Propane-1-one?
The shelf life of 2-Hydroxy-2-Methyl-Phenyl-Propane-1-one is 24 months when stored under recommended conditions.
